Prahran Square developer wins excellence award

Kane Constructions, the builder of Prahran Square, has been announced as the winner of the Excellence in Civil Construction Award.

It has been recently announced that the company was awarded first prize in the Excellence in Civil Construction category of the 2020 Master Builders of Victoria awards for its Prahan Square project, which was described by the City of Stonnington as the:



"Largest, most ambitious and exciting construction project to date."




The precinct has gone from strength to strength since its opening in December 2019. The corner location at Izzett and Chatham Streets has become increasingly popular with residents and visitors.

Kane Constructions included an underground parking complex for 500 vehicles in the development. Ample parking, combined with public transport options arriving and departing close to the square, means Prahran Square is easily accessible. Also included in the development is a visitor hub and the Prahran public library. Local businesses and organisations can use the new business development lounge for meetings, seminars and appointments.

The company also created nine distinct gardens and community spaces, along with transforming the old Cato Street car park. Prahran Square has added to an already impressive list of award-winning projects on Kane Construction’s resume.
